Output 21f64c537e9e0bd5bb1e596310c20d70e0db0293c22192dfb138959ecf8a82bf:0

value
252630
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c5aa00c12ce1469799786caaf1d6f94776c69c3 OP_EQUALVERIFY OP_CHECKSIG
address
17xivKz3RQd4XU5g4n8xuRAabXTEiiV2dN
transaction
21f64c537e9e0bd5bb1e596310c20d70e0db0293c22192dfb138959ecf8a82bf
confirmations
347138
spent
true